1. Clinical Wellness Retreats Combining Ayurveda & Modern Medicine
One of India's biggest wellness innovations is the emergence of integrative clinical wellness centers.
These destinations combine:
Comprehensive health screening
MRI & advanced diagnostics
Genome-based wellness assessments
Ayurveda consultations
Functional medicine
Personalized nutrition
Yoga therapy
Mental wellness programs
A standout example is the newly opened Tulåh Clinical Wellness in Kerala, which integrates traditional Ayurveda with advanced medical technologies across a 30-acre campus. With more than 80% of treatments tailored to individual health profiles, it represents one of India's most ambitious wellness projects.

Tips Before Booking a Wellness Retreat
Choose certified wellness centers.
Verify medical supervision for clinical programs.
Understand what is included in the package.
Consult your physician if you have chronic conditions.
Book longer stays (5–14 days) for deeper therapeutic benefits.
Follow post-retreat lifestyle recommendations for lasting results.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Which state is best for wellness tourism in India?
Kerala remains the leading destination for Ayurveda and integrative wellness, while Uttarakhand is famous for yoga and meditation retreats.
Are wellness retreats in India suitable for international travelers?
Yes. Many premium wellness centers cater to international visitors with multilingual staff, personalized programs, and luxury accommodations.
How long should a wellness retreat be?
While short weekend programs are available, 7–14-day retreats generally provide more meaningful physical and mental health benefits.
What is the difference between a spa resort and a wellness retreat?
Spa resorts primarily focus on relaxation, whereas wellness retreats emphasize long-term health improvement through personalized therapies, nutrition, movement, and preventive care.
